Most of what is visible here appears to be oyster shell material, plus one dark glass fragment/sea-glass-like piece.

 

Identification

1) Left shell

 

A single oyster valve, shown interior-side up.

 

Most likely from an oyster rather than a clam or scallop because it is:

 

thick, heavy, and irregular rather than symmetrical

strongly layered

 

broadly elongated instead of fan-shaped

 

showing the typical rough growth accretions of an oyster shell

 

Oyster shells consist of two valves, and in many oysters one valve is flatter while the other is more cupped. Their shells are notably variable in shape, depending on where and how they grew.

 

Visible details in your specimen:

 

creamy white to tan shell

orange-brown iron-like staining along growth edges

 

a smooth inner surface with a darker, elongated adductor muscle scar area

obvious laminated shell buildup along the margin

 

That darker inner scar is consistent with the place where the oyster’s main closing muscle attached.

  

Oyster interiors often show a pale to purplish muscle-scar area.

 

2) Center shell

 

Another oyster valve, this time shown mostly from the outer surface.

 

This is the roughest and most sculptural piece in the arrangement. It shows:

 

dark gray to charcoal

weathering

pronounced folded ridges

 

stacked growth lines

 

a heavy, thick shell body

 

That crumpled, irregular relief is typical of oyster shells, which often grow attached to hard surfaces or to one another, causing very uneven shell form.

 

Oyster shell shape is highly variable and often distorted by crowding, attachment, and substrate.

 

3) Right shell

 

A third oyster valve, also interior-side up.

 

This one appears more bowl-like and worn, with:

 

pale cream interior

a rounded interior basin near the hinge area

 

gray-black weathering and attached residue on the margin

 

chipped edges from wear or breakage

 

The cupped form fits the general oyster pattern in which one valve is more concave and provides more internal space for the animal.

5) Dark rounded fragment at lower right

 

This is most likely a glass fragment, probably sea glass or a wave-worn shard of thick glass.

 

I would not call the exact original object with confidence.

 

Why it looks like glass:

 

one side is smooth and translucent

 

the opposite side is distinctly frosted

 

the edges are rounded rather than sharp

t

he interior shows colored depth that shell or stone would not usually show in this way

 

Authentic sea glass forms when broken glass is physically abraded and chemically weathered in water, producing rounded edges and a frosted surface. Common colors are clear, brown, and green, while darker or unusual tones can occur depending on source glass.
